#PokemonGO: Apologies if I'm double-posting at all, but I have been taking stock of my own experience as a pretty hardcore player in Washington, DC and wanted to voice a complain/observation about something during the first two Unlock Weeks. I'm lucky enough to live in an area with approximately 20-25 potential raid gyms in range and yet during the whole course of the first Unlock week, I saw three Gible raids (as opposed to tens of Alolan Exeggutor, Croconaw, Sneasel, etc.). Thus far, during this Unlock week, I have seen one singular Unown raid, an "R," and many Solosis, etc. I don't think this reaches the level of absurdity that advertising getting a shiny Deino did, but I'm wondering if there are any stats supporting my experience. I imagine if it's been this sparse for me in a well-stocked, urban area, it must be that much worse for rural players. via /r/TheSilphRoad https://ift.tt/2DEyupw
